Nyasirori Tented Camp

Nyasirori Tented Camp

Nyasirori Tented Camp is designed to provide guests with a close connection to nature without compromising on comfort. The camp features seven spacious en-suite tents, including a family tent, each elevated on raised decks to offer sweeping views of the Serengeti plains. The tents are well appointed with comfortable furnishings, en-suite bathrooms with hot and cold running water, and private verandas where guests can relax and observe wildlife in their natural habitat. variety of local and international cuisines, a well stocked bar, and a lounge area where guests can unwind after a day of game viewing. Evenings at the camp are often spent around the campfire, sharing stories and enjoying the sounds of the African bush.

Best Time to Visit

The optimal time to visit Nyasirori Tented Camp is between April and July, coinciding with the Great Migration’s passage through the western Serengeti. During this period, guests have the opportunity to witness the dramatic crossings of the Grumeti River, where thousands of wildebeest and zebras brave crocodile-infested waters. However, the camp is open year-round, and the western corridor offers excellent game viewing throughout the year due to its abundant resident wildlife.

How to Get There

Access to Nyasirori Tented Camp is typically via air travel. Guests can fly from Arusha or other major Tanzanian airports to the Grumeti Airstrip, which is approximately a 20-minute drive from the camp. The drive from the airstrip to the camp offers an introduction to the region’s diverse landscapes and wildlife.
